Ever wondered what makes Replika such a captivating conversationalist? This AI chatbot has been gaining attention for its ability to engage users in meaningful, human-like interactions. But what kind of artificial intelligence powers this digital companion?
Replika uses a blend of cutting-edge AI technologies to create its unique user experience. By leveraging natural language processing (NLP) and machine learning (ML), Replika can understand and respond to a wide range of topics, making each conversation feel personal and engaging. Dive into the fascinating world of Replika’s AI and discover how it keeps the conversation flowing seamlessly.
Overview of Replika
Replika is a sophisticated AI chatbot designed to engage users in human-like interactions. It harnesses advanced technologies to deliver a personalized conversational experience.
What Is Replika?
Replika is an AI-powered chatbot developed by Luka, Inc. It focuses on replicating natural, human-like conversations. Replika uses deep learning and neural networks to understand and generate responses. It functions as both a companion and a conversational tool, aiming to provide emotional support and intellectual stimulation. With its ability to learn from each interaction, Replika improves over time, adapting to individual user preferences and speaking styles.
How Replika Interacts With Users
Replika utilizes natural language processing (NLP) and machine learning (ML) to interact seamlessly with users. NLP allows Replika to comprehend and interpret text inputs, analyzing nuances and context in conversations. ML enables Replika to learn from previous interactions, refining its responses to match user behavior and preferences.
Available features include:
- Text-Based Conversations
Users engage in real-time, text-based conversations, receiving context-aware responses. - Voice Interaction
Replika can process and respond to voice inputs, enabling hands-free communication. - Emotional Intelligence
Replika recognizes emotional cues and adjusts its responses to be empathetic and supportive. - Role-Playing Scenarios
Users can engage Replika in role-playing activities, from casual chat to therapeutic sessions. - Memory Retention
Replika retains information from past interactions, building a conversational memory to enhance personalization.
Through these features, Replika offers a dynamic and evolving conversational experience, continuously learning and adapting to provide better interactions.
The AI Technology Behind Replika
Replika’s foundation lies in sophisticated AI technology designed to emulate human conversation. The AI employs machine learning algorithms the natural language processing (NLP) to engage users effectively.
Core Machine Learning Algorithms
Replika’s machine learning models, primarily deep learning frameworks like neural networks, train on vast datasets. These algorithms adapt and refine Replika’s responses. Supervised learning helps Replika understand correct responses, while reinforcement learning improves conversational engagement by rewarding successful interactions.
Natural Language Processing Capabilities
NLP capabilities enable Replika to comprehend and generate human language. Techniques like tokenization, lemmatization, and sentiment analysis are crucial. Advanced NLP models, such as transformer-based architectures (e.g., GPT-3), enhance Replika’s language understanding and generation, ensuring coherent and contextually relevant responses.
Replika utilizes a combination of machine learning and NLP to create meaningful, personalized conversations.
User Experience With Replika AI
Replika AI offers a sophisticated and engaging user experience, driven by state-of-the-art machine learning and AI techniques. The system evolves through interaction, ensuring that conversations remain unique and relevant.
Personalization and Learning Over Time
Replika continually learns from user interactions. Based on the communication patterns, the AI tailors responses to fit each user’s preferences. For instance, natural language processing (NLP) techniques such as tokenization and lemmatization enable the AI to understand user queries better. Over time, the AI refines its algorithms via supervised and reinforcement learning, incorporating feedback to improve its conversational fluency.
Emotional Intelligence Features
Replika incorporates emotional intelligence to provide meaningful interactions. The AI detects sentiment using techniques like sentiment analysis and adjusts responses accordingly. For example, if a user expresses sadness, Replika responds empathetically. Transformer-based architectures like GPT-3 facilitate contextually appropriate replies, making the conversation feel natural and supportive.
Ethical Considerations and Privacy
Replika’s advanced AI technology brings several ethical considerations, notably in privacy and emotional AI interactions.
Data Security in AI Chatbots
AI chatbots like Replika handle vast amounts of sensitive data. Ensuring robust data security measures is vital. Replika employs state-of-the-art encryption techniques to protect user data, both in transit and at rest, reducing exposure to unauthorized access. Regular security audits and updates align with industry best practices, safeguarding against vulnerabilities. Users also benefit from transparency concerning data usage, with clear guidelines on how data is collected, stored, and utilized to enhance the AI’s performance.
Security protocols and practices:
- Encryption Methods: Utilizes AES-256 and RSA for secure data transmission and storage.
- Regular Audits: Conducts quarterly security reviews and assessments.
- Transparency: Provides detailed privacy policies and user data usage disclosures.
Ethical Implications of Emotional AI
Replika’s utilization of emotional AI raises ethical questions about the nature of interactions and emotional dependency. By simulating empathy and emotional responses, Replika engages users on a deeply personal level. This interaction can offer benefits, like emotional support, but also risks, such as creating undue emotional reliance. Ensuring ethical use involves implementing guidelines that promote positive, balanced interactions and prevent exploitation or manipulation of user emotions.
Key ethical considerations:
- Emotional Dependency: Balances AI responses to avoid creating unhealthy user attachments.
- User Transparency: Clarifies AI capabilities, ensuring users understand the non-human nature of interactions.
- Regulatory Compliance: Adheres to ethical standards and guidelines set by regulatory bodies, promoting responsible AI use.
Replika’s integration of advanced AI technologies highlights the need for continuous vigilance in balancing innovation with ethical responsibility, ensuring user trust and safety.
Conclusion
Replika’s AI technology showcases a blend of advanced machine learning, deep learning, and natural language processing to create engaging and emotionally intelligent conversations. By continuously evolving through user interactions, it offers personalized and contextually relevant responses. Ethical considerations, particularly around data security and emotional AI, are pivotal to maintaining user trust. Replika’s commitment to encryption and transparency highlights the balance between innovation and responsibility. As AI technology progresses, it’s crucial to uphold these ethical standards to ensure safe and trustworthy interactions for all users.
Frequently Asked Questions
What is Replika?
Replika is an AI-powered chatbot developed by Luka, Inc. that uses advanced machine learning, deep learning frameworks, and natural language processing to engage in natural conversations with users.
How does Replika evolve through user interactions?
Replika evolves by learning from user interactions, adapting its conversational style, and incorporating emotional intelligence features to tailor its responses according to individual preferences.
What AI technologies does Replika utilize?
Replika utilizes transformer-based architectures like GPT-3, which enable it to provide contextually appropriate replies by interpreting the nuances of user inputs.
Is my data secure with Replika?
Yes, Replika employs encryption methods and regular security audits to ensure data security. The company is committed to transparency in data usage.
What ethical considerations are associated with Replika?
Ethical considerations include data security, emotional dependency, and the need for guidelines to ensure balanced interactions. Replika focuses on maintaining ethical responsibility alongside technological innovation.
Does Replika use my data responsibly?
Replika is transparent about its data usage and employs rigorous security protocols to protect user data, ensuring responsible data management practices.
What measures are taken to prevent emotional dependency on Replika?
The article discusses the need for guidelines to manage emotional AI interactions to prevent emotional dependency, emphasizing balanced and healthy user engagement.